What the Data Says About Shiane
The Social Security Administration has registered 435 babies named Shiane between 1983 and 2012, spanning 30 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a girl's name, Shiane currently falls outside the top 1,000 girls' names for 2012. The name reached its historical peak in 1997, when 38 babies received it in a single year.
Decade-level aggregation shows that Shiane performed strongest in the 1990s, accumulating 216 births during that ten-year window. Across the 4 decades of recorded activity, Shiane shows a clear decline from its mid-century high. Geographically, the name is most concentrated in Florida, which accounts for 7 births — the largest state-level total in the dataset — followed by Ohio and New York. In total, SSA state-level files list Shiane in 5 of the 51 U.S. reporting jurisdictions.
No etymological entry is currently available for Shiane in our reference dataset. These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 435 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
